Smile Tamiya king hauler and turnigy radio

Hi Guys. I bought a tamiya king hauler last month(planning on making a tank hauler for my leopard). It's got the mfc-01 in it and I got a good deal on the turnigy 9x radio set. The rx only has 8 useable channels and the instructions are crap, but it was cheaper than what tamiya recommended, the futaba attack. Anyways I'd like to program the radio so that I can get all the functions. Right now the truck will start, go left/right and forward/reverse but I can't get the radio to make the horn sound or control the lights. I have J1(i/p shift) connected to Channel 1 of the rx, channel 2 is not connected, channel 3 is J5 (i/p throttle), channel 4 is J4 (i/p steering). Does anyone have this radio/truck combo ? Sure would be a lot easier if the channel receiver was labelled for trucks...lol. I have a flasher for the cab and hope to put a smoker in but if someone can help me set up the radio to control the horn/lighting and let me know if I've got the right plugs in the right channels I'd greatly appreciate it.
